Before you break down and pick up that green suit, how about trying some of these easy St. Patrick’s Day game and activity ideas:
- Cut out a bunch of four leaf clover shapes and hide them all through the house. Then, send the kids on a clover hunt. When they come back with all of their lucky clovers, give the child with the most clovers a special treat. (You may want to make sure you have a small gift for all the other kids, too.) If it is a nice day, you may want to try taking the clover hunt outside to a patch in your yard. Just be sure you hide at least a few four leaf clovers in the patch so the kids are successful.
- Make a Shamrock hat or another fun craft, like a Leprechaun lunch bag puppet.
- Update the traditional pin the tail on the donkey game with a shamrock and a Leprechaun.
- Hold a green scavenger hunt. Any kid can find a toothbrush, but a green one? What about a cup, a tie, or a stuffed toy?
